La base de fabricaci\u00f3n de m\u00e1quinas Strait Nebula es la primera base nacional de producci\u00f3n de m\u00e1quinas de chips de la provincia de Fujian, que cuenta con la l\u00ednea de producci\u00f3n de fabricaci\u00f3n de m\u00e1quinas inteligentes de primera clase del pa\u00eds. A trav\u00e9s de los robots colaborativos DUCO, realiza la identificaci\u00f3n inteligente y el ensamblaje de componentes host como el procesador, la memoria, el disipador de calor, el disco duro, el m\u00f3dulo de alimentaci\u00f3n, etc. Tambi\u00e9n realiza la gesti\u00f3n del sistema de informaci\u00f3n de todo el proceso de pedido, almacenamiento, fabricaci\u00f3n y cadena de suministro. El nivel de informatizaci\u00f3n de la f\u00e1brica es l\u00edder en China, lo que satisface la demanda de la provincia de Fujian de sustituir los servidores y PC nacionales de Xintronics en su conjunto, y se convierte en un representante del grado de automatizaci\u00f3n de la fabricaci\u00f3n de PC en la provincia de Fujian. El proyecto representa un paso hist\u00f3rico en la automatizaci\u00f3n de la industria de la informaci\u00f3n electr\u00f3nica y la econom\u00eda digital en la ciudad de Fuzhou, provincia de Fujian.<\/p>\n\n\n\n

El entorno de producci\u00f3n es coninado, y el grado de fIexibiIidad es alto, la coniguraci\u00f3n de la placa base es diferente, los robots industriales tradicionales no se pueden aplicar. Por lo tanto, el cliente eligi\u00f3 una serie de robots colaborativos, debido a la complejidad de las herramientas montadas en los extremos, los robots colaborativos tradicionales con cargas peque\u00f1as plantean mayores requisitos . El cliente finalmente eligi\u00f3 los robots colaborativos DUCO de desarrollo propio con grandes cargas.<\/p>\n<\/div>\n<\/div>\n\n\n\n

El robot colaborativo ocupa un espacio reducido y no requiere vallado. La l\u00ednea de producci\u00f3n realiza la disposici\u00f3n de m\u00faltiples estaciones de trabajo y tres m\u00e1quinas en una estaci\u00f3n, que es la aplicaci\u00f3n de primera l\u00ednea en la industria. El proyecto utiliza un gran n\u00famero de robots colaborativos con sensores de visi\u00f3n integrados, que pueden completar con precisi\u00f3n el posicionamiento, el escaneado de c\u00f3digos de barras, la inspecci\u00f3n y otras tareas, y pueden mejorar enormemente la calidad de la l\u00ednea de producci\u00f3n en lugar del trabajo manual.<\/p>\n<\/div>\n<\/div>\n\n\n\n
